WebThe Bible is Literature, as is any book filled with language. It has: Law, History, Wisdom, Poetry, Gospel, Epistles, Prophecy, and Apocalyptic Literature. Law is "God's law," they are the expressions of His sovereign will and character. The writings of Moses contain a lot of Law. God provided the Jews with many laws (619 or so). Offer an Overall … Web25 jul. 2024 · The historical awakening of the Renaissance forced the scholar to view the Bible as a book composed in an ancient historical setting that must be studied in its own right to be able properly to interpret the text. Also, the return to the sources meant that the Reformers could sidestep the Vulgate and go directly to the documents themselves.

WebThe books of the Law are: Genesis. Exodus. Leviticus. Numbers. Deuteronomy. The first 5 books of the Bible are the books of the Law, also known as the Torah or the Pentateuch. They were written by Moses, except for the last portion of Deuteronomy which tells of Moses death, between 1450BC to 1410BC. They tell of the beginnings of life, the ...
